7 foods that boost fat burning naturally Photograph: (Canva)
Losing fat doesn’t always mean starving yourself or following strict diets. Certain foods can naturally enhance your metabolism, curb cravings, and help your body burn fat more efficiently.
Incorporating these fat-burning foods into your daily meals can support your weight management goals while keeping your diet balanced and nutritious.

1. Lean Protein
Chicken, turkey, fish, eggs, and low-fat dairy are excellent sources of lean protein. Protein boosts metabolism by increasing the thermic effect of food (TEF), which means your body burns more calories digesting protein compared to fats or carbs. It also helps build and maintain lean muscle, which further aids fat burning.
2. Green Tea
Green tea is rich in antioxidants called catechins, which have been shown to enhance fat oxidation. Drinking 2–3 cups a day can slightly boost metabolism and increase fat burning, especially when combined with regular exercise.
3. Chili Peppers
Capsaicin, the compound that gives chili peppers their heat, can temporarily boost metabolism and promote fat burning. Adding a small amount of chili to your meals may also reduce appetite, helping you consume fewer calories overall.
4. Whole Grains
Brown rice, oats, quinoa, and barley are packed with fibre that slows digestion and stabilizes blood sugar levels. This helps prevent fat storage and keeps you feeling fuller for longer, reducing unnecessary snacking.
5. Berries
Blueberries, strawberries, and raspberries are low in calories but high in fibre and antioxidants. The natural sweetness can satisfy sugar cravings without causing fat accumulation, and the fibre helps regulate digestion.
6. Nuts and Seeds
Almonds, walnuts, flaxseeds, and chia seeds contain healthy fats and protein that support metabolism. While calorie-dense, moderate portions can promote fat loss by keeping you satiated and stabilizing blood sugar.
7. Avocado
Avocados are rich in monounsaturated fats and fibre, which help reduce fat storage and improve heart health. Including avocado in salads, smoothies, or toast can aid fat-burning while providing essential nutrients.

Incorporating these foods into a balanced diet, paired with regular exercise and proper hydration, can naturally enhance fat burning. Focus on whole, nutrient-rich foods rather than processed options, and your body will respond with improved metabolism, reduced cravings, and healthier fat loss over time.
